Output 74e85d4bde2761a0117d5985f3c541f5e845993e8c24ace041d53e626144ad6d:0

value
103462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7972ba378630cd3d1e8fa0e2de0706ed815de61 OP_EQUAL
address
3MLxJJ5Lby43zGWK9BG1zXEmQ9iaiaXVHy
transaction
74e85d4bde2761a0117d5985f3c541f5e845993e8c24ace041d53e626144ad6d